Why These Are the Top Insulation Contractors in Sylmar

** The insulation market in Sylmar and the broader San Fernando Valley is competitive and service-oriented, driven by the region's hot, dry summers and mild but occasionally chilly winters. Homeowners are increasingly aware of energy efficiency due to high electricity costs, making services like attic insulation and air sealing particularly in demand. * **Average Quality:** The market is bifurcated. There are many general handymen who offer basic insulation services, but the top-tier is dominated by specialized, licensed contractors who provide high-quality materials, proper installation techniques, and crucial ancillary services like air sealing. * **Competition Level:** High. While there are numerous providers, the truly reputable companies with specific expertise in energy efficiency and modern insulation materials (like spray foam) are fewer and tend to be very busy. This emphasizes the need to book consultations well in advance, especially before peak seasons (spring and fall). *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is variable but generally aligns with Southern California's higher cost of living. As a rough guide: * **Blown-In Attic Insulation:** $1,500 - $4,500+ * **Spray Foam Insulation:** $3,000 - $7,500+ (highly dependent on board feet and R-value) * **Wall Insulation:** $2,000 - $5,000+ * **Insulation Removal:** $1 - $4 per square foot * **Energy Audit:** $300 - $600 Many reputable companies offer free estimates. Homeowners should strongly investigate available rebates from **LADWP** and state programs like **Energy Upgrade California**, which can significantly offset the project cost when working with a certified contractor.

Frequently Asked Questions About Insulation in Sylmar

Get answers to common questions about insulation services in Sylmar, California.

1What is the most cost-effective type of insulation for my Sylmar home, considering our local climate?

For our hot, dry summers and mild winters, blown-in cellulose or fiberglass in the attic is often the most cost-effective upgrade. These materials provide excellent thermal resistance (R-value) to keep heat out, which is critical for Sylmar's frequent high temperatures. Proper attic insulation can significantly reduce your reliance on air conditioning, leading to substantial savings on your SCE bill.

2Are there any local rebates or incentives in Sylmar for upgrading my home's insulation?

Yes, Sylmar homeowners should first explore the LADWP Energy Savings Assistance Program and statewide programs like TECH Clean California. These initiatives often provide substantial rebates for adding insulation, especially when combined with other efficiency upgrades, as they help California meet its energy conservation goals. Always verify your eligibility with your insulation contractor or directly through the LADWP website.

3When is the best time of year to install insulation in Sylmar?

The ideal time is during our milder seasons, fall (October-November) or spring (March-April), before the intense summer heat arrives. This timing allows for a more comfortable installation process for workers in your attic and ensures your home is prepared for peak cooling season. However, professional installation can be performed year-round.

4How do I choose a reputable insulation contractor in the Sylmar area?

Always verify the contractor holds a valid California CSLB license (specifically C-2 Insulation and Acoustical classification) and carries both liability and workers' compensation insurance. Seek out local providers with strong reviews on platforms like Nextdoor and who have specific experience with the common home styles and challenges in the Sylmar/San Fernando Valley area.

5My house gets very dusty; will new insulation make this worse?

No, properly installed modern insulation, especially when paired with air sealing, will actually reduce dust infiltration. A primary source of dust in Sylmar homes is unfiltered air being pulled in through attic and wall leaks. Sealing these gaps and adding a complete layer of insulation creates a more controlled building envelope, keeping the dry, dusty outdoor air from seeping inside.
